Background

I joined John Carroll as a full-time visiting faculty member after retiring from IBM in 2021. I spent the majority of my 26 years at IBM in their Business Consulting & Services group. My industry specialization was healthcare and my clients were academic medical research centers, health insurance companies and large pharma organizations.

Prior to IBM, I worked for KPMG and Price-Waterhouse Coopers (PwC) in their management consulting practices across a variety of industry areas, such as K-12 education, telecommunications and retail. Prior to joining John Carroll, I was on the faculty of several other institutions of higher education where I taught part-time in their masters programs.

I am now part-time status here at John Carroll teaching in MCDS.
